My second card for this year's Christmas card challenges. The image panel is a three inch square. Far in the background, I stamped the SU Curvy Christmas tree. Then, using the fabulous new blending brush, coloured the sky. The rest of the scene is created with die cuts, mostly from a set of dies included with the UK magazine Let's make cards. This panel was matted with a scrap from my stash, and mounted on a crumb cake card base. The carol line was heat embossed in white.
